当前位置:首页>帮助中心

Chrome/Google 专属类(品牌精准匹配)实战指南

时间:2026-03-14

  作为一名每天和浏览器打交道的IT从业者,我之前踩过不少品牌类规则不清晰的坑,直到深入研究才找到解决方向。很多开发者在做Chrome插件适配、Google服务集成时,总会遇到功能在其他浏览器正常但Chrome下失效的问题,本质就是没吃透这套专属类的匹配逻辑。比如我之前做的一款网页工具,在Edge上能正常调用本地文件权限,但在Chrome里直接报错,排查3天才发现是没按照的规则声明权限字段,可见这套规则对Chrome生态开发的重要性。   开始接触前,得做好3项核心准备工作。首先要下载最新版的Chrome开发者工具,建议选择稳定版118.0以上的版本,避免旧版本规则不一致的问题;其次要熟读Chrome官方开发者文档里的“专属类匹配规则”章节,我当时把文档里的5个核心匹配案例打印出来反复研读,标记出了“前缀精准匹配”“后缀模糊排除”等关键规则;最后要搭建一个本地测试环境,用Node.js快速搭建一个静态网页服务器,专门用来测试不同匹配规则下的功能响应,这样能实时看到规则生效的效果,比直接在生产环境测试更高效。操作场景示意图   实操Chrome/Google 专属类(品牌精准匹配)时,要遵循3步核心流程。第一步是明确匹配场景,比如是做插件权限声明还是网页资源拦截,不同场景的匹配规则细节不同,比如插件权限需要用“chrome.”前缀精准匹配,而资源拦截则支持通配符但要限制在Google域名下;第二步是编写匹配规则,我习惯先写基础规则再逐步细化,比如先声明“chrome.storage.local”的基础匹配,再添加“exclude: ["chrome.storage.sync"]”来排除不需要的子项;第三步是本地测试验证,用Chrome开发者工具的“应用程序”面板查看规则生效状态,同时测试3次以上不同的触发场景,确保规则在正常、异常、边界条件下都能稳定生效。   实操Chrome/Google 专属类(品牌精准匹配)时,有几个容易踩的坑要格外注意。首先是不要过度使用通配符,比如直接用“chrome.”匹配所有Chrome专属类,会导致权限申请过大被Chrome浏览器拦截,我之前就因为这个问题导致插件审核延迟了7天;其次要注意规则的大小写,Chrome的专属类匹配是严格区分大小写的,比如“Chrome.storage”和“chrome.storage”会被识别为两个完全不同的规则;最后要及时跟进规则更新,Google平均每3个月会更新一次专属类匹配规则,建议订阅Chrome开发者博客的推送,避免因规则过期导致功能失效。操作场景示意图   总的来说,Chrome/Google 专属类(品牌精准匹配)是Chrome生态开发的核心规则之一,吃透它能帮你避开绝大多数品牌适配问题。建议新手从简单的插件权限声明开始练手,逐步过渡到复杂的资源拦截和服务集成场景,每完成一个测试案例就整理成笔记,方便后续查阅。另外,遇到规则模糊的地方,优先参考Chrome官方文档的最新内容,不要轻信第三方博客的过时教程,这样才能保证你的开发工作始终符合的规范,打造出更稳定的Chrome生态应用。

相关文章推荐: